If you like your history, then you won't get many more layers of the stuff in one place than at Lincoln Castle. The history of the site goes back to the Romans who built a fortress in the city during their occupation. Then, of course, William the Conquerer took it upon himself to build a huge fortress, much of which is still visible and touchable today. You can take a walk around the huge 12th century stone walls and ramparts, admiring the views of the castle complex below. Lift your head a little and you'll find yourself gazing over the city of Lincoln and the stunning cathedral built within a hundred yards of the castle walls.
